原文:java控制浮点数输出格式

import java.util. import java.math. import java.text.DecimalFormat public class Main public static void main String args Scanner cin new Scanner System.in double x ,y ,x ,y DecimalFormat df new Decim ...

2016-08-04 13:25 0 1801 推荐指数:

查看详情

C/C++中浮点数输出格式问题

在C语言中,浮点数输出格式有三种:%g, %f, %e 首先要说的是%e是采用科学计数法来显示。 %g与后两者有一个重要的差别,就是设置输出精度的时候,(C中默认浮点输出精度是6),%g认为,包括整数位在内,输出6位就行, 而%f %e认为,这6位是指小数点后面的精度是6位。 在C++中 ...

Tue Dec 23 16:32:00 CST 2014 0 2372
Java 浮点数精度控制

1、String.format​(String format,Object… args) Java中用String.format()来控制输出精度, format参数用来设置精度格式, args参数代表待格式化的数字。 返回值是格式化后的字符串。 Java API文档中的解释 ...

Tue Sep 24 21:30:00 CST 2019 0 745
C++利用IO流对浮点数进行格式控制输出

浮点数输出 (100/100 分数) 题目描述 编写一个程序,输入一个浮点数输出格式要求,按照格式要求将该浮点数输出。给定非负整数m和n,表示输出浮点数小数点前的宽度为m,若宽度不够则在前面补0,小数点后的宽度为n,若宽度不够则在后面补0(补充说明:当n=0时,只需输出整数 ...

Wed Jun 17 07:22:00 CST 2015 2 1804
控制Python浮点数输出位数

技术背景 在Python的一些长效任务中,不可避免的需要向文本文件、二进制文件或者数据库中写入一些数据,或者是在屏幕上输出一些文本,此时如何控制输出数据的长度是需要我们注意的一个问题。比如对于一个二进制文件,如果输出浮点数长度一直在发生变化,则写入到文件之后,读取的人按照比特位进行读取就会读到 ...

Sat Apr 16 05:58:00 CST 2022 0 1732
关于Java中的浮点数

浮点数在内存中是如何存储的? 我们知道,任何数据在计算机内存中都是用‘0\1’来存储的,浮点数亦是如此。因此十进制浮点数在存储时必定会转换为二进制的浮点数浮点数的进制转换 主要看看十进制转二进制,整数部分和小数部分分开处理 整数部分:整数除以2,得到一个商和余数,得到的商 ...

Thu Nov 22 04:30:00 CST 2018 0 640
Java浮点数运算

  浮点数运算和整数运算相比,只能进行加减乘除这些数值运算,不能做位运算和移位运算。   在计算机中,浮点数虽然表示的范围很大,但是浮点数有个非常重要的特点,就是浮点数常常无法精确表示   举例   浮点数0.1在计算机中就无法精确表示,因为十进制的0.1换算成二进制是一个无限循环小数 ...

Fri Oct 25 23:53:00 CST 2019 0 1465
关于浮点数存储格式标准

浮点数存储标准为:IEEE754。 一、定义:什么是IEEE754 浮点数在C/C++中对应float和double类型,我们有必要知道浮点数在计算机中实际存储的内容。IEEE754标准中规定float单精度浮点数在机器中表示用 1 位表示数字的符号,用 8 位来表示指数,用23 位来表示尾数 ...

Sun Mar 03 04:03:00 CST 2019 0 604
IEEE 754浮点数格式与计算

国际统一标准IEEE754规定了浮点数的表示方法,这里以32位浮点数举例,来陈述一下相互转换的步骤。 格式说明 如上图所示,32位数被分为3部分,符号数、阶码数、尾数。其中阶码是以移码的形式表示,比较特殊。通过图片中的三个字段,我们可以将浮点数还原成真实的二进制数值,之后可以在从二进制转 ...

Sat Nov 06 10:27:00 CST 2021 0 1364
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M